A circle is centered at H(4, 0) and has a radius of 10. Where does the point L(-2, 8) lie

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

HL=√((-2-4)²+(8-0)²)=√(36+64)=√100=10=radius

so L lies on the circumference of circle.

or eq. of circle is (x-4)²+(y-0)²=10²

(x-4)²+y²=100

Put x=-2,y=8

(-2-4)²+8²=100

36+64=100

or 100=100

which is true.

Hence L lies on the circle.
